Anne K. Russ of Vineyard Haven died peacefully at her home on August 11. She was 98.

Anne was born on Nov. 19, 1911, in New York city and lived there until her teenage years when she moved to Dunellen, N.J. She had been living on the Vineyard since the 1980s.

She was the daughter of Theodore Petcoff and Katherine (Wermilinger) Petcoff. She married David George Russ some 40 years ago. He died in November of 1991.

She is survived by her cousin, Patricia Cashin of Brick, N.J., and her caregiver, Margaret Signh.

A graveside service for the interment of her ashes will be held in Oak Grove Cemetery, Vineyard Haven on Friday, August 20 at 11 a.m. officiated by the Rev. Arlene Bodge.
